Chapman secured the save Saturday against the Rangers, allowing no runs on one hit and no walks in the ninth inning. He struck out two.
Chapman continues to put together a spectacular campaign as Boston's closer. The 37-year-old southpaw last gave up an earned run during his April 4 outing against the Padres, riding a streak of 17 consecutive scoreless outings. For the year, Chapman has a 0.44 ERA, 0.92 WHIP and 28:9 K:BB while going a perfect 14-for-14 in save situations.
